Dad has the valentine and I have an escort 8500x50. I bought the Valentine for my dad to put in his Corvette one Christmas and since it was winter he put it in his truck and it has never made it out since then LOL. I have tested it out a few times when driving truck though and was impressed with how far away it was detecting.

Have had the Escort in my truck for a few years now and it's hit or miss. I have had it detect a cop around a corner when it was pitch black out form a LONG ways away and then other days I get right on top of them before it makes a single noise.
